Sumario:In recent decades, culture has been used as a strategy for urban regeneration because of its multidisciplinary approach. For 30 years it has been said that the center of Monterrey is deteriorated, so the public sector has carried out urban regeneration projects that we conclude, are part of cultural strategies. Despite the quality and magnitude of the projects, they have not achieved the expected objectives. In contrast, urban interventions that arise from local residents are transforming the urban fabric of some areas in the center in a positive way. Through a qualitative method, urban regeneration projects made in Monterrey city center are analyzed and contrasted with interviews made to key actors. Among the main results, highlight that the center has a high cultural potential that is diminished by the lack of communication between stakeholders, which by acting separately instead of reverse the urban degradation made it stronger.
